Transaction 141fe454c5026f6f762f44b6938ddd7a880908133b9281c048d93253895c6c94

6 Input
2 Outputs
  • 141fe454c5026f6f762f44b6938ddd7a880908133b9281c048d93253895c6c94:0
  • value  1000695
    address  13PcFXu22HszAdpRgx6DtziXsUcXAfMmK3
  • 141fe454c5026f6f762f44b6938ddd7a880908133b9281c048d93253895c6c94:1
  • value  4694254383
    address  1GaRY3CFDugoiEvNhvHqajvRSjxwXAKZ3A